Pricing Differences Between Individual and Family Plans

Spectrum Mobile offers discounts for multiple lines on a single account, commonly referred to as family plans. These plans are generally more cost-effective per line than purchasing individual plans. The exact savings will vary depending on the number of lines and the chosen data tier. For instance, adding a second line to a family plan might reduce the per-line cost compared to paying for two separate individual plans. This incentive encourages customers to bundle their services, maximizing value for larger households or groups.

Financing Options for Purchasing Devices Through Spectrum Mobile

Spectrum Mobile typically offers various financing options to make purchasing a new smartphone more manageable. These options often include installment plans, allowing customers to spread the cost of the device over a period of time, usually 18-36 months. The monthly payment amount is added to the customer’s overall monthly bill. Specific terms and conditions, including interest rates (if any), will vary depending on the chosen device and the financing plan selected. Customers should review the details carefully before committing to a financing plan.

Pros and Cons of Buying a Phone Directly from Spectrum Versus Other Retailers

Choosing where to buy your phone is an important decision. Here’s a comparison of buying directly from Spectrum versus other retailers:

  • Buying from Spectrum:
    • Pros: Simplified billing (phone payment bundled with service), potential for bundled discounts with mobile plan, convenient one-stop shop for device and service.
    • Cons: Potentially higher upfront cost or monthly payments compared to some retailers, may have a more limited selection of devices compared to larger retailers.
  • Buying from Other Retailers:
    • Pros: Wider selection of devices and brands, potentially lower upfront cost or better financing options, more opportunities for price comparison and deals.
    • Cons: Separate billing for phone and service, less convenience of a one-stop shop, may require more effort to compare deals and financing options.

Available Customer Support Channels

Spectrum Mobile offers a multi-channel approach to customer support, aiming to provide assistance through the method most convenient for the user. Customers can typically reach support via phone, online chat, email, and through their mobile app. The phone support line usually provides immediate assistance from a live agent, while online chat offers a convenient alternative for those who prefer a written interaction. Email support provides a documented record of the interaction, useful for tracking progress on complex issues. The mobile app often includes a built-in help section with FAQs and troubleshooting guides, and may offer direct access to live chat or phone support. The specific availability and response times of each channel may vary depending on the time of day and demand.

Contract Lengths

Spectrum Mobile primarily offers no-contract plans. This means there’s no fixed commitment period, offering customers greater flexibility to switch providers or change plans as their needs evolve. However, some promotional offers or bundled services might involve limited-time contracts, so careful attention to the specifics of any particular offer is recommended.

Early Termination Fees

Because Spectrum Mobile predominantly offers no-contract plans, early termination fees are generally not applicable. However, exceptions might exist for specific promotional offers or device financing plans. These fees, if present, would be clearly Artikeld in the agreement at the time of purchase. It is vital to read the fine print before signing any contract to understand any potential financial penalties for early cancellation.

Comparison of Spectrum Mobile Promotional Offers

Comparing the value of different promotional offers requires a careful evaluation of the total cost over the promotional period and beyond. For instance, a promotion offering a lower monthly rate for a year might seem attractive, but if the price increases significantly after the promotional period, the long-term cost could outweigh the initial savings. A thorough comparison should consider both short-term and long-term costs.

Promotion TypeDescriptionValue Assessment
Discounted Monthly RateReduced monthly service fee for a set period.Consider the post-promotion rate and compare total cost over a longer period.
Free Device OfferSmartphone offered at a reduced price or for free with a plan.Compare the device’s market price to the cost increase in the mobile plan.
Bundled Services DiscountDiscount when combining mobile and internet services.Compare the cost of separate services to the bundled price.

Spectrum Mobile’s Competitive Strategies

Spectrum Mobile’s approach to gaining market share has centered on leveraging its existing cable infrastructure and offering competitive pricing. By bundling mobile service with existing Spectrum internet and television packages, they’ve attracted a substantial customer base seeking cost-effective solutions. Their focus on value-driven plans, often offering unlimited data at lower price points than established competitors, has proven successful in attracting price-sensitive consumers. Furthermore, their strategy includes targeted marketing campaigns emphasizing affordability and the ease of managing bundled services through a single provider.
